What positive declaration does the apostle then make?
Answer
"But now is Christ risen from the dead, and become the first fruits of them that slept. For since by man
came death, by man came also the resurrection of the dead. For as in Adam all die, even so in Christ shall
all be made alive." Verses 20-22.
NOTE - The resurrection of Christ is in many respects the most significant fact in history. It is the
great and impregnable foundation and hope of the Christian church. Every fundamental truth of
Christianity is involved in the resurrection of Christ. If this could be overthrown, every essential doctrine
of Christianity would be invalidated. The resurrection of Christ is the pledge of our resurrection and future
life.
